He took the last drag of his cigarette deep into his lungs, the butt exploding into a final spark.
Liao Ming threw the cigarette butt on the ground and crushed it out with the toe of his foot.
"Old Wang, just you wait and see."
Liao Ming placed his hand on his friend's shoulder again, his smile radiating confidence.
"You'll understand when the next C-level technician promotion exam comes around."
After saying that, he ignored Wang Kai, who looked completely puzzled, straightened his collar, and turned to walk back to Hangar No. 3.
That figure stood ramrod straight, every step exuding an air of triumph.
Wang Kai stood there dumbfounded, completely bewildered.
He stared at Liao Ming's inexplicable back, then at Han Feng, who was still "violently dismantling" the machine in hangar number three, his mind a complete mess.
understand?
I don't know anything!
Has Lao Liao given up entirely and completely abandoned treatment?
Wang Kai couldn't understand it, so in the end he could only angrily throw his cigarette butt on the ground and stomp on it hard.
"Neuropathy!"
He cursed and turned back to his hangar number four.
Inside the hangar, his apprentices were diligently gathered around the data terminal, meticulously analyzing fault codes and occasionally discussing them in hushed tones.
Everyone behaved very properly, following a textbook-perfect standard procedure.
Seeing this harmonious scene, Wang Kai's anger finally subsided a bit.
He nodded in satisfaction.
This is what an apprentice should look like!
Reliable, steady, and obedient!
Then look at the one next door; it's a perfect example of lawlessness and negativity.
Old Liao, you'll pay the price for your soft heart and indulgence sooner or later.
Wang Kai shook his head, feeling both sympathy for Liao Ming and a touch of pride in his own brilliant leadership.
He seemed to already foresee the glory of receiving the Outstanding Mentor Award at the end of the year, stepping on Liao Ming's "zero" score.
……
Inside hangar number three.
The atmosphere had shifted from initial tension to an eerie, deathly silence.
Xiao Li, Pang Hu, and Zhou Wen stood there like three wooden stakes, frozen in place.
The tools in their hands had somehow slipped and fallen to the ground.
The three men's gazes, like searchlights, were fixed intently on Han Feng's figure.
Han Feng's movements were not fast, but every step was incredibly precise.
He walked to a certain part of the fuselage, reached out and felt around for a moment, then used the most suitable tool to smoothly remove the protective plate, and then took out a obviously faulty part from a bunch of complicated pipes.
The whole process was smooth and seamless.
Half an hour later.
Just as Xiao Li's data terminal finally "dinged" and displayed "Data Export 100%", Han Feng straightened up and dusted off his hands.
At his feet, a tray of parts contained more than twenty faulty parts of varying sizes, neatly stacked together.
Xiao Li looked down at the three innocuous "suggested maintenance" messages listed on his terminal.
Then look up and see the large plate of "spoils of war" at Han Feng's feet.
His worldview shattered.
"You lunatic... Confess honestly, have you been eating the repair manual?"
Fat Tiger patted his round belly, his face full of disbelief.
Zhou Wen silently pushed up his glasses and said in an almost inaudible voice, "I take back what I said yesterday. The difference between people is greater than the difference between people and monsters."
"A monster...this is absolutely a monster!"
Xiao Li muttered to himself.
"We agreed to be lifelong losers at the bottom of society together, but you secretly evolved into Godzilla?"
Just then, the system's notification sound finally arrived in Han Feng's mind.
[The host has completed a full, high-difficulty real-world repair, significantly improving their skill level.]
[When your proficiency in "Mechanical Principles" reaches 100/100, you will automatically upgrade to "Mechanical Principles: Proficient"!]
[Ding! Your Sword Control Technique proficiency has reached 100/100, automatically upgrading to Sword Control Technique: Beginner!]
[Ding! Job change requirements met!]
[Congratulations, host, on becoming an "Apprentice Sword Cultivator"! System fully activated!]
[Triggering skill shaping... Knowledge infusion to begin!]
boom!
A vast yet crystal-clear torrent of information, like a river bursting its banks, instantly flooded Han Feng's mind!
Over the past three years, all the fragments of knowledge he had memorized by rote and only partially understood were forcibly shattered, reassembled, and optimized by an invisible force at this moment!
The energy cycle model of the psionic engine.
Rune algorithm logic of flight control system.
Compatibility of weapon-mounted energy nodes.
Countless points of knowledge were connected, integrated, and merged, ultimately forming a complete and rigorous knowledge palace in his mind.
Many problems that I couldn't understand before suddenly became clear.
He even deduced some more efficient repair techniques from this integrated knowledge, which were never mentioned in the manuals.
Han Feng exhaled a long breath, feeling that the whole world had become clearer and more transparent in front of him.
Just then, Liao Ming walked in.
He first glanced down at the faulty parts that Han Feng had found in the parts tray, and the satisfaction in his eyes almost overflowed like a tangible light.
"Alright, stop standing there like idiots."
He clapped his hands, attracting everyone's attention.
"The winner of this assessment is Han Feng."
Liao Ming's voice wasn't loud, but it sounded like a thunderclap in the silent hangar.
Although Xiao Li and his two companions had expected this, upon hearing the result with their own ears, their faces were still filled with disappointment and envy.
"The rest of you, keep up the good work."
Liao Ming added another sentence, his gaze sweeping over them.
Then, he looked at Han Feng, his serious expression replaced by an exaggeratedly warm smile.
"Han Feng, you're something else! You've been hiding your true strength all along!"
Liao Ming stepped forward and forcefully patted Han Feng's shoulder with his large, fan-like hand.
"You awakened your talent, but didn't even tell your mentor?"
"I just awakened, so I'm still a bit unstable." Han Feng scratched his head, continuing to use this versatile excuse.
"If it's this unstable, what would happen if it were stable?"
Liao Ming laughed heartily, feeling incredibly happy.
He waved his hand and spoke loudly.
"Let's go! To celebrate having a genius in our team, it's on me today!"
"Stop working, everyone. Go upstairs, I'll show you the cooking skills of a C-level technician!"
"The second floor?"
Fat Tiger's eyes instantly lit up like light bulbs.
"Is that the legendary elite restaurant where you can eat monster meat at every meal?"
"That's right!"
Liao Ming waved his hand with an air of bravado, "Today, you'll eat your fill!"
"Long live Director Liao!"
Fat Tiger was the first to cheer, his stomach rumbling in response.
Xiao Li and Zhou Wen also shook off their earlier disappointment, their faces now filled with excited smiles.
Even though I didn't get the reward, being able to have a free meal on the second floor is still a great thing!
……
On the second floor of the college cafeteria is the "Elite Restaurant," exclusively for C-level technicians.
The environment here is a completely different world from the general cafeteria on the first floor.
Bright lights, gleaming tables and chairs, and the air filled not with the strange smell of nutritional paste, but with an intensely rich aroma of meat.
Liao Ming found a seat by the window and quickly placed a few orders on the ordering terminal.
Soon, steaming hot dishes were served.
Braised iron-feathered bird with a deep reddish-brown color, steamed silver-scaled fish with translucent, jade-like flesh, and a plate of stir-fried wolf tendon with a golden, glistening sheen...
All of them are carefully prepared using the flesh and blood of first-tier demonic beasts, and each dish contains pure spiritual energy.
Fat Tiger's mouth was watering so much that if Liao Ming hadn't been sitting there, he probably would have buried his face in the plate.
"Eat up, don't be shy."
Liao Ming greeted him with a smile.
